The Mazak VC-Ez 20X is a 5-axis vertical machining center engineered to deliver affordable, high-accuracy multi-sided part processing in a space-efficient footprint. Built in Florence, Kentucky, this machine utilizes a high-rigidity roller gear trunnion table to execute precise 5-axis indexing and simultaneous contouring. It features a generous work envelope with axis travels of **41.34” (1,050 mm) in X, 20.08” (510 mm) in Y, and 25.00” (635 mm) in Z**. Tooling operations are powered by a standard **CAT40** 25 hp spindle reaching **12,000 RPM**, with high-performance 15,000 RPM or high-speed 20,000 RPM options available. Equipped with a 30-tool automatic changer (expandable to 50 tools) and the Hybrid MX Roller Guideway System, this platform allows manufacturers to eliminate multi-operational transfers and machine complex surfaces while preserving precise relationships between finished features.

The VC-Ez 20X provides job shops with a cost-competitive entry point into the 5-axis market, delivering premium Mazak multi-sided machining capabilities at an accessible investment level.
Machining multiple faces from a common workholding position reduces placement error, ensuring strict alignment between intersecting bores, face patterns, and geometric features across the component.
Completing complex part configurations in one continuous cycle removes the need for multiple manual part clampings on separate 3-axis fixtures, avoiding the accumulation of physical locating variations.
The integrated control system features an intuitive 15″ vertical touchscreen that supports both MAZATROL conversational programming and standard EIA/ISO G-code, which simplifies setup and fast-tracks overall operator training.
The Mazak VC-Ez 20X is a 5-axis vertical machining center engineered for high-precision, multi-sided part processing. It is widely used by contract job shops to machine complex components featuring compound angles, contoured surfaces, and tight-tolerance bores in a single setup.
The machine delivers an expansive work area with axis travels of 41.34 inches on the X-axis, 20.08 inches on the Y-axis, and 25.00 inches on the Z-axis, driven by a pre-tensioned ball screw system with end-to-end support.
The VC-Ez 20X comes standard with a rigid 25 hp, 12,000 RPM CAT40 spindle. For high-speed applications, shops can select an optional 15,000 RPM spindle or an ultra-fast 20,000 RPM spindle paired with a 30- or 50-tool automatic changer.
The VC-Ez 20X is proudly designed and built in the USA at Mazak’s advanced manufacturing facility located in Florence, Kentucky.
The machine is equipped with Mazak’s MAZATROL SmoothEz 5 CNC control. It features a 15-inch interactive touchscreen and natively supports both MAZATROL conversational input and traditional EIA/ISO G-code programming.
